CRCL vs EG: by the numbers

  • CRCL is the larger company ($17.82B vs $14.84B market cap).
  • EG tr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(7.99 vs 39.22 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
  • CRCL converts more revenue to profit (15.53% vs 11.45% net margin).
  • CRCL grew revenue faster over the past five years (181.89% vs 8.34% CAGR).
  • EG pays a dividend (2.13% yield), while CRCL has no payments in the available dividend history.
